Car or truck braking devices are between The key security mechanisms in any transportation application. A Brake Shoe serves being a essential element in drum brake assemblies. When braking drive is utilized, the Brake Shoe presses towards the inside floor on the brake drum, generating friction that slows or stops the motor vehicle. Brake Shoe style has advanced considerably over the years, incorporating enhanced products and production procedures to improve sturdiness, warmth resistance, and braking effectiveness. These improvements add to safer auto Procedure and lengthier company daily life.

Supporting the Brake Shoe within the braking assembly is the Backing Plate. The Backing Plate serves for a structural foundation that holds brake components in suitable alignment throughout operation. It helps maintain steadiness and assures reliable brake overall performance under different circumstances. The Backing Plate also guards internal brake elements from Filth, humidity, and road particles that can compromise method performance. Sound reduction happens to be an progressively crucial thought in modern-day car or truck structure. Motorists and travellers assume peaceful and cozy transportation experiences, top producers to concentrate on minimizing unwelcome vibrations and Seems. An Anti-sound Shim plays a significant purpose in cutting down brake-relevant noise. Installed concerning braking parts, the Anti-sound Shim assists take up vibrations which will make squealing or other undesirable Appears through braking. This easy however really productive element contributes significantly to auto convenience and consumer gratification.

The functionality of an Anti-sound Shim depends on the elements used in its development. Engineers cautiously find components that deliver optimum vibration damping though preserving longevity under repeated braking cycles. Innovations in materials science have permitted brands to create Anti-sound Shim methods that provide improved effectiveness throughout a wide range of working ailments. These improvements support quieter automobile operation devoid of compromising braking performance or protection.
